The Receiving Lead is responsible for receiving and invoicing products, collaborating in the picking process and directing a team. The typical schedule for this role is Tuesday-Friday, 5:00am to 3:00pm, 10 hours a day/shift. This role involves creating, proposing, and executing warehouse operations systems to determine proper product handling, equipment utilization, and shipping. The Receiving Lead will organize, direct, train, and coach the inbound and put away team, and establish, monitor, and manage operation goals ensuring accurate registering, receiving, and put away processes within a timely manner of receipt. This position also manages team metrics such as receiving error rates and receiving efficiency time frames, and reviews and prepares workflow, staffing, and space requirements, equipment layout, and action plans while ensuring productivity, quality, and standards are met. Building and maintaining positive working relationships with Procurement, Coordinators, and Vendors is crucial to ensure proper goods are received and invoiced timely within the warehouse. The role also involves maintaining a safe and healthy work environment by establishing, following, and enforcing standards and procedures, and complying with legal regulations. Collaboration with other Departments is expected to ensure smooth operations. The Receiving Lead will prepare and present reports on receiving performance, discrepancies, and inventory levels, and investigate and resolve receiving discrepancies, including quantity mismatches and mis-shipments. Identifying and escalating recurring inventory issues or vendor problems to management is also a key responsibility.
